Two new initiative petitions just showed up on the Sec of State website for 2020 - IP16 and IP17. The names are slightly different but the content is very nearly identical. Both are being called "Common sense gun regulation" acts and both are sponsored by the same individual. They amount to bans of commonly used semi-automatic rifles.

They still need 1k signatures, and draft titles and summaries.

IP16 has been out for a bit. I suspect he made some modifications and now will pursue getting IP17 on the ballot. What happened to LEVO's effort?

IP17 is replacing IP16:
The new petition was filed with updated text as a replacement for petition 2020-016.
